Editor Tim Leffel reviewed a wide variety of hotels and resorts in 11 countries this past year, but nothing could compare to the experience of staying in Ireland’s oldest continuously inhabited castle. Kilkea Castle is now a hotel and Tim was the first guest to sleep in his room’s bed as the place opened up in October. It’s got a tower worthy of Rapunzel, thick stone walls, and its own crumbling chapel and graveyard. There’s also a golf course, full restaurant, and bar, however, plus updated rooms that won’t make you feel like you’re in a drafty fortress. Order a dram of Irish whisky and listen to a good story as you sit by the roaring fire.
